Car Questions? Way Has the Answers!

Get quick answers on insurance, auto refinance, and car maintenance with expert insights.

Question

What is the P0011 code?

Engine code P0011 is defined as “A” Camshaft Position Timing Over Advanced or System Performance Bank 1, indicating the incorrect position of the intake camshaft in Bank 1.

The code indicates that your intake camshaft is too far advanced. The powertrain control module (PCM) controls the position of your intake camshaft to open and close your engine’s intake valve. The timing of the camshaft movement must be accurate so that the right amount of air-fuel mixture enters your engine at the correct time.

The PCM logs this code once the PCM is unable to sense the difference between the required camshaft position angle and the real camshaft position angle.

What are the symptoms of the P0011 code?

These are some symptoms that you can observe when PCM logs this code.

  • The check engine light turns on
  • Engine misfiring
  • Low fuel economy
  • The engine gets stalled
  • Poor idling
  • Your car fails the emission test
  • Rattling sound from the engine
  • Difficulty starting the engine

What can cause a P0011 code?

These are some common reasons why the code shows up in your car.

  • An out-of-sync engine timing
  • Engine oil sludge because of no oil changes
  • Camshaft or crankshaft sensor malfunction
  • Damaged wiring
  • Out-of-date PCM software
  • PCM internal damage
  • Worn-out timing components like gears, chains, and guides

How to fix code P0011

P0011 code
Image by thodonal88/Shutterstock

Follow these steps to fix the engine error code by yourself.

  • First, visually inspect the car’s system. Begin by inspecting the wiring, connector, and valve. Repair or replace faulty parts, like a stuck valve control solenoid.
  • Then, check the oil’s condition. If the level is too low or sticky, replace or refill the oil.
  • Then, scan for the P0011 code again and record the freeze frame data. After that, clear your code and run the engine. Check to see if the code returns or if the symptoms continue.

How much does it cost to fix P0011?

The cost to fix engine code P0011 can start at $20 for a slight oil-related fix to more than $1,000 for a difficult timing chain part repair. These are some of the estimated repair costs.

Repair type Estimated repair cost
Oil change or adding oil $20-$100
Oil Control Valve/VVT Solenoid $300-$450
Camshaft position sensor $180-$370
Main engine work/Timing chain $1,000+

Can I drive with a P0011 code?

Though technically you can drive with code P0011, we won’t recommend that. Avoid driving your car until you perform the essential repairs, as the code can cause severe damage to your car’s engine parts. Ignoring the P0011 error code in your car will result in several drivability issues.

Gerard Stevens

Save over $40 on oil change and smog emission check



Simple. Fast. Free.

Get affordable rates from trusted insurers in just a few clicks.

Upload

Upload

Provide your existing policy information

View

View

Get instant, accurate quotes with no hidden fees

Compare

Compare

See how your coverage stacks up against leading insurers

Switch & Save

Switch & Save

Lock in your new rate; we’ll cancel your old policy


Related Questions